The visible solar disk is currently spotless and plageless.
Target region 2773 has completed west limb passage.
2773 was the source of a limb occulted A8.2 event at
10/05/12:24 UT.  2773 will continue to be the target for
the next 24 hour period.  No significant events expected.

The position of NOAA 2773 on October 06 at 10:15 UT is:
N30W91 (Solar X = 832", Solar Y = 479")
